Winner of the 1949 Newbery Medal, King of the Wind is a timeless classic of historical fiction, telling the unforgettable story of a boy and his horse—and their journey across continents in search of belonging and honor.
Young Agba, a mute stable boy in the Sultan’s palace in Morocco, is entrusted with the care of a spirited Arabian colt named Sham. When Sham is sent to France as a gift to the king, Agba follows him into an uncertain future. What follows is a powerful tale of loyalty, perseverance, and the noble bloodlines that shape the world of horses.
This 1976 hardcover edition, featuring the beloved illustrations of Wesley Dennis, brings Marguerite Henry’s vivid storytelling to life with expressive artwork and classic design.
